php怎么处理网页传来的数组参数

来源:百度知道 编辑:UC知道 时间:2024/05/20 00:43:25
<input type="checkbox" name="color[]" value="D" /> D
<input type="checkbox" name="color[]" value="E" /> E
<input type="checkbox" name="color[]" value="F" /> F
<input type="checkbox" name="color[]" value="G" /> G
<input type="checkbox" name="color[]" value="H" /> H
<input type="checkbox" name="color[]" value="I" /> I
<input type="checkbox" name="color[]" value="J" /> J

在php页面怎么处理呢?还要考虑用户一个单选框都没有选择的情况~
我用的是get方法

所有数据将存在$_POST中.你用
var_dump($_POST);
看一下$_POST是什么结构就知道如何引用了.

ASP:
color2 = split(color,",")
for i=0 to UBound(color2)
……
PHP:
同楼上

<?php
$color_arr = $_POST[color];
//var_dump($color_arr); # 打印看下是什么
if(!empty($color_arr)){ # 用户勾选的情况下
处理...
}else{ # 没有勾选的情况
处理...
}
?>